Value of 99Tcm-DMSA renal SPECT/CT imaging in the diagnosis of upper urinary tract infection in adults

Abstract
ObjectiveTo explore the diagnostic value of 99Tcm-dimercaptosuccinic acid (DMSA) renal SPECT/CT imaging in adult upper urinary tract infection.
MethodsFrom September 2017 to December 2019, 99Tcm-DMSA renal SPECT/CT imaging and clinical data of 109 patients (14 males, 95 females; age: 23-85(60.0±14.1) years) suspected of upper urinary tract infection from Beijing Hospital were retrospectively analyzed. Final clinical diagnosis was regarded as the diagnostic standard. The diagnostic efficacy of 99Tcm-DMSA renal SPECT/CT imaging was analyzed and compared with that of 99Tcm-DMSA renal SPECT imaging. The imaging features of SPECT/CT imaging in upper urinary tract infection were analyzed. The differences between the diagnostic methods were analyzed by using χ2 test or Fisher′s exact test.
ResultsOf 109 patients, 91 were diagnosed as upper urinary tract infection by 99Tcm-DMSA renal SPECT/CT imaging, with the sensitivity, specificity, positive predictive value, negative predictive value and accuracy of 100%(86/86), 78.26%(18/23), 94.51%(86/91), 18/18 and 95.41%(104/109), respectively. With the application of low-dose CT, the diagnostic specificity of SPECT/CT was significantly higher than that of SPECT (52.17% (12/23); P=0.014), and the causes of upper urinary tract infection were found in 5.81% (5/86) of patients with the help of CT. There were 10 (29.41%, 10/34) patients with chronic pyelonephritis had typical signs of renal scar on SPECT/CT imaging. Excluding the patients with typical renal scar, 11.54% (6/52) and 37.50% (9/24) of patients with acute and chronic pyelonephritis had decrease or defect focus≤2 (χ2=6.987, P=0.008).
Conclusions99Tcm-DMSA renal SPECT/CT has good clinical value in the diagnosis of adult upper urinary tract infection. Compared with 99Tcm-DMSA renal SPECT, 99Tcm-DMSA renal SPECT/CT can effectively improve the diagnostic specificity and explore the causes of upper urinary tract infection such as urinary tract obstruction and stones.
